John A. Wagner is a scholar working on Mechanical Engineering, Organizational Behavior and Human Resource Management and Mechanics of Materials. According to data from OpenAlex, John A. Wagner has authored 130 papers receiving a total of 7.1k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Mechanical Engineering, 18 papers in Organizational Behavior and Human Resource Management and 14 papers in Mechanics of Materials. Recurrent topics in John A. Wagner's work include Aluminum Alloy Microstructure Properties (13 papers), Management and Organizational Studies (11 papers) and Job Satisfaction and Organizational Behavior (9 papers). John A. Wagner is often cited by papers focused on Aluminum Alloy Microstructure Properties (13 papers), Management and Organizational Studies (11 papers) and Job Satisfaction and Organizational Behavior (9 papers). John A. Wagner collaborates with scholars based in United States, Japan and United Kingdom. John A. Wagner's co-authors include Suzanne Crampton, Richard Z. Gooding, John R. Hollenbeck, Michael K. Moch, Marie McKendall, Elena S. Izmailova, Eric Perakslis, J. L. Stimpert, Edwin A. Locke and Regis B. Kelly and has published in prestigious journals such as Academy of Management Review, Academy of Management Journal and Gastroenterology.
